How to remove the door on the Atlant refrigerator: complete instructions

Situations when it is necessary to dismantle the door Atlant refrigeratorarise quite often: crossing a narrow doorway, the need for deep cleaning or replacement of the seal. Many owners are afraid to begin this procedure on their own for fear of damaging the hinges or breaking the seal. However, if you act consistently and have a minimum set of tools at hand, the process takes no more than 15-20 minutes.

The design of Belarusian units, such as Atlant MXM 2808 or Atlant 4008, provides for the possibility of reinstalling the door hinge on the other side, which already implies their I'll eat. It is important to understand that modern models may differ in the type of fastenings and the presence of decorative plugs. Before starting work, you must carefully inspect the upper part of the device.

The main safety rule is de-energizing the device. Even if you don't plan to go inside the electrical circuit, accidental damage to the wiring going to the opening sensor or light bulb can cause a short circuit. Therefore, the power cord must be unplugged from the outlet before you pick up the screwdriver.

⚠️ Warning: Do not attempt to remove the door if there are heavy glass shelves or bottles of liquid left inside. This creates an uneven load on the hinges and can lead to back injury or damage to the fasteners.

To successfully complete dismantling, you will need a Phillips screwdriver, possibly an allen key (often included) and an assistant. The door of the refrigeration chamber weighs a lot, and it is physically impossible to hold it with one hand while unscrewing the bolts without the risk of dropping the element on the floor.

Removing the top door of the refrigerator compartment

The process of removing the top door usually starts with it, since it blocks access to the lower fasteners in some modifications or is simply easier to begin with. First you need to remove the decorative panel if it covers the top hinge. In refrigerators Atlant this is often a plastic lid that is held on by latches.

Carefully pry the edge of the plug with a flat screwdriver wrapped in a cloth, or simply remove it with your hands if the design allows. Underneath it you will see the bolts securing the upper hinge. Important: do not unscrew the bolts completely at once. Loosen them, but leave them holding so that the door does not fall sharply.

Procedure for removing the upper door:

  • 🚪 Holding the door with one hand, completely unscrew the upper hinge bolts.
  • 🔌 Remove hinge together with the bolts and set aside.
  • 🆙 Carefully lift the door up, removing it from the lower pin (if there is one) or simply setting it aside.

If the model is equipped with a door closer or magnetic lock, be careful with the mechanisms. In two-chamber models, the upper door often rests on the lower one, so you cannot do without an assistant. One person holds the door, the second works with the tool.

Removing the lower door freezer

The bottom door of the freezer in refrigerators Atlant is usually more massive and heavier. In models like Atlant 4502 or Atlant 6221 the fastening can be hidden under a decorative base or strip. First, you need to dismantle the lower decorative panel, which is often fastened with latches or screws from below.

After removing the decor, access to the lower hinge will open. It is important here not to confuse the length of the bolts, since screws of different lengths may be used at different fastening points. Unscrew the lower hinge fasteners while holding the door. Then the door is removed in the same way as the top one - moving upward or to the side, depending on the design of the pin.

Pay special attention sealing rubber. When removing the door, it should not catch on the body of the refrigerator, otherwise the soft material may be torn, which will lead to loss of seal. Movements should be smooth, without jerking.

⚠️ Attention: In some models, the lower hinge is part of the No Frost system and has a plastic casing. Remove it carefully, as the plastic becomes brittle in the cold and can crack.

If you are planning transportation, it is best to secure the removed doors with tape on the refrigerator body (in the closed position) so that they do not slam during the journey. To do this, use masking tape that does not leave traces of glue.

Working with electronics and cables

Modern refrigerators Atlant are often equipped with a temperature and operating mode indication system located on the door. When dismantling such a door, it is critical to correctly disconnect the electrical connector. The wires usually run inside the loop or along the body and come out in the area of ​​the top fastening.

Do not pull on the wires! Connectors can be snapped in place. Find the connection point (often hidden under the plastic hinge cover) and gently press the connector latch, then pull the connector halves in different directions. If the connector does not fit, check whether you forgot to unclip the plastic clip.

After disconnecting the wires, be sure to insulate the ends or remove them so that they do not interfere when moving the door. If you are removing the door to replace the seal, you can not completely disconnect the wires, but simply move them to the side, but this is risky and requires extreme caution.

What to do if the connector does not come off?

If the connector is stuck, do not use force. Try rocking it slightly from side to side while pressing down on the latch. Sometimes a drop of alcohol helps to clean the contacts from oxidation, but only if you are confident in your actions.

Re-hanging doors to the other side

Often the door is removed not for repairs, but in order to rehang it on the opposite side. This is true for small kitchens where standard opening is a hindrance. In refrigerators Atlant this procedure is provided structurally, but requires care.

On the opposite side of the case there are already technological holes closed with plastic plugs. You will need to remove the plugs from the working side and move them to the new, free side. Then pins or hinges are screwed into the new holes.

Key points of re-hanging:

  • 🔄 The symmetrical holes on the body are already closed with plugs from the factory.
  • 🔩 Use the same bolts as you had, but make sure that their length is suitable for the new side (sometimes they are different).
  • 📏 After installation, check the horizontalness of the door and the tightness of the seal.

Do not forget to rearrange the handles if the design of your model Atlant implies their symmetrical installation. In some series, the handles are universal and do not require replacement, in others, components need to be changed.

Adjusting and eliminating distortions after installation

After you have removed and put the door back (or re-hanged it), adjustment may be required. If the door does not close tightly or, on the contrary, too tightly, the problem often lies in the installation height or angle of inclination.

In most models Atlant height adjustment is carried out by tightening the lower support pin. By rotating it clockwise, you raise the corner of the door, counterclockwise, you lower it. This allows you to achieve an ideal gap between the door and the body.

Signs of correct installation:

  • ✅ The door closes itself with a slight push when opening 45 degrees.
  • ✅ The seal fits evenly around the entire perimeter.
  • ✅ The gaps between the door and the body are the same at the top and bottom.

If after adjustment the gap still remains, the door itself or the seal may be deformed. In this case, heat the seal with a hairdryer (carefully!) or replace it with a new one. Also check if there is anything in the way inside the chamber - a protruding shelf or bag may prevent it from closing tightly.

Is it possible to remove the Atlant refrigerator door alone?

Technically it is possible if you have experience and physical strength, but manufacturers categorically do not recommend doing this. The door is heavy and slippery. The risk of dropping it on your foot or breaking the glass is great. Always call an assistant for backup.

Is it necessary to defrost the refrigerator before removing the door?

It is advisable. Ice in the freezer adds extra weight, and water can leak when you change the angle of the freezer. It is better to carry out the procedure after complete defrosting and drying.

Why did it begin to close worse after removing the door?

Most likely, when reinstalling it, you did not get the pins into the original position or the hinge was skewed. Check the tightness of the bolts and try to re-adjust the height of the lower support.

Where can I get new plugs for the holes?

If you lost the plastic plugs when re-hanging, you can order them at Atlant service centers or pick up universal analogues in hardware stores. You can temporarily seal the holes with electrical tape so that the thermal insulation is not disturbed.
